全国用户服务热线

您的位置:主页 > 最新动态

如何优化园区宿舍管理系统的性能

发布日期:2024-06-17 浏览:87次

作为一个园区宿舍管理系统的管理员,提升系统性能是一项至关重要的任务。一个高效的宿舍管理系统不仅可以加快管理员的工作效率,还可以提供更好的居住和服务体验给学生和员工。以下是一些优化园区宿舍管理系统性能的建议。

首先,合理设计数据库结构和索引。作为一个大规模的宿舍管理系统,其数据库设计至关重要。合理的数据库设计可以提高系统的查询效率。管理员应对数据库进行分析,了解系统主要的数据流和查询需求,并根据这些需求进行合理的数据库布局和索引设计。

其次,优化查询语句和数据检索。宿舍管理系统通常需要进行大量的数据查询和检索操作。管理员需要分析系统中常用的查询场景,针对这些场景进行优化。可以通过使用合理的查询语句、优化数据库查询计划以及使用合适的关联和索引等方式来提高查询的效率。

第三,增加缓存机制。通过使用缓存,可以大幅提高系统的响应速度和吞吐量。例如,可以通过使用Redis等内存缓存数据库来缓存热门查询的数据,减少对数据库的访问,从而提高查询效率。同时,为了保持数据一致性,需要注意添加缓存更新机制,及时更新缓存中的数据。

第四,合理分配系统资源。对于一个园区宿舍管理系统来说,系统资源的合理分配是提高性能的关键。管理员需要根据系统的实际情况,分析和调整系统的硬件资源,如CPU、内存和磁盘等,以保证系统的正常运行。在系统高负载时,可以考虑使用负载均衡和资源隔离等技术手段,来平衡系统的负载和提高整体性能。

最后,定期监控和优化系统性能。管理员应该定期监控系统的性能指标,如响应时间、请求吞吐量和资源利用率等,并根据监控结果进行系统优化。可以通过使用监控工具和日志分析等方式来定位和解决系统性能问题,并通过优化相关的配置参数和代码逻辑等来提升系统性能。

综上所述,优化园区宿舍管理系统的性能是一项复杂而重要的任务。通过合理设计数据库结构和索引、优化查询语句和数据检索、增加缓存机制、合理分配系统资源以及定期监控和优化系统性能等方式,可以提高园区宿舍管理系统的性能,提升管理员的工作效率,并为学生和员工提供更好的居住和服务体验。
主页 QQ 微信 电话